Cowboy Bebop is a cult Japanese animated series of 26 episodes (called "sessions"), first broadcast in 1998 by Studio Sunrise, under the direction of Shinichirō Watanabe. The series consists of 26 episodes, whose titles mostly reference musical genres or specific songs. Set in 2071, the crew of the spaceship Bebop is made up of bounty hunters who roam the solar system tracking down criminals and trying to make a living — with varying degrees of success. The series skillfully blends multiple genres: space opera, film noir, and western, with an episodic structure that gives it the feel of a pulp novel. Each episode revolves around a bounty to be collected, while the season's overarching thread gradually uncovers the troubled past of Spike Spiegel, haunted by his former life within the Red Dragons and a lost love. The success of Cowboy Bebop rests on the perfect collaboration between director Shinichirō Watanabe, screenwriter Keiko Nobumoto, and composer Yōko Kanno — a rare harmony between storytelling, action, and jazz music.
